Biologics are not the same as generic medicines based on the production. Generic medicines has active compound (molecules) that is produced via chain of complex chemical reactions in lab/industry but biologics are made from the cells, used as tissues, contain components of cells, blood components so these are macromolecules much complex and bigger than the drugs. There are over 620 licensed biologic as medicines in market this includes vaccines such Hepatitis-B, Yellow fever, CoVAXIN (CoVID-19) etc., monoclonal antibodies e.g. Herceptin, Avastin etc., hormones e.g. insulin, progesterone, vitamin-D etc., immune modulator e.g. abatacept & others. There is a term as Biosimilars being used quite these days, this should not be confused with the term biologics. The biosimilars drug has a reference drug which is the biological medicine. Biosimilar mimics the biological medication/Biologics with a certain difference in the overall structure of the active macromolecule (proteins) so it is clear that we cannot replace the word as biosimilars with biologics.
In much simpler way we can say that ‘Generic drugs are manufactured in Pharmaceuticals and Biological medicines are manufactured in Bio-pharmaceuticals.’ Indeed the Pharmaceuticals industry is not the same as Bio-pharmaceutical industry and the major difference lies in the approach of manufacturing the medicine. Bio-pharmaceutical industry would cost much times than Pharmaceutical industry since this former is based on the biotechnology that involves use of cutting edge technology for producing lifesaving drugs.
Be it a pharmaceutical or bio-pharmaceutical, both are regulated by the FDA, US. And it is mandatory for both kinds of manufacturing companies to follow the current Good manufacturing practices (cGMP) inprocess of getting certified from USFDA.
